Output 3962eda8530753631981872a607637cd5baed30c5310036bbd4c9c33a77b38f9:0

value
1285200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c7ae961b44e7c67cbb086f38661db6f1a8eeadb OP_EQUAL
address
3LLD1jBe2mShh5hp2ZRbod1o3bptuAkzBd
transaction
3962eda8530753631981872a607637cd5baed30c5310036bbd4c9c33a77b38f9
confirmations
342379
spent
true